Cross Country Home Invitational Renamed in Honor of Roland & Darlene Landes

HARRISONBURG, Va. – EMU Director of Athletics Carrie S. Bert and Director of Cross Country, Track & Field and Triathlon Bob Hepler recently announced the renaming of the cross country team's annual home invitational to the Roland & Darlene Landes Invitational, in honor of the long-time EMU coach and his wife.

Landes, a 2024 Hall of Honor inductee and Distinguished Service Award recipient, served EMU Athletics in several roles over a decades-long career. He coached five different sports: men's cross country, baseball, men's basketball, women's cross country, and track & field. As the men's cross country coach from 1967-1971 and 1973-76, Landes led the Royals to four National Christian Colleges Athletic Association (NCCAA) championships as well as two ODAC championships, including the inaugural ODAC title in 1976.

Outside of coaching, Landes served EMU as an assistant professor of physical education from 1968-1982 and as supervisor of auxiliary services from 1984 until his retirement in 1998.

The Roland & Darlene Landes Invitational will take place this Friday, Sept. 4, with the start and finish areas on EMU's South Practice Field. A brief ceremony honoring the Landes family and the renaming of the meet is scheduled for 6:15 p.m. The first race will get underway at 6:30 p.m. with the men's 5k, followed by the women's 5k at approximately 7 p.m.
